Cavernous weathering in Jurassic quartzose sandstone in Colorado, USA. Colorado National Monument is a colorful and scenic park just southwest of the town of Grand Junction in western Colorado, USA. It's located in the northeastern part of the Colorado Plateau Physiographic Province, a large section of continental crust that was significant uplifted during the Cenozoic. The rocks in the park are gently folded into a large monocline that has been erosionally dissected into a series of dramatic canyons. Morrison Formation over Wanakah Formation over Entrada Sandstone over Kayenta Formation over Wingate Sandstone (Jurassic; Colorado National Monument, Colorado, USA) The landscape shown above shows a succession of five stratigraphic formations of Jurassic age. The cliff at lower left is the Wingate Sandstone (Lower Jurassic), consisting of eolian sandstones. The mostly-vegetated interval above that is the Kayenta Formation (Lower Jurassic) dominated by fluvial sandstones. The ~salmon-colored cliff in the middle of the photo is the Entrada Sandstone (Middle Jurassic), another eolian sandstone unit. Above that is a marginal marine shale-dominated unit called the Wanakah Formation (Middle Jurassic). The partly vegetated slopes below the ridgetop is the Morrison Formation (Upper Jurassic), a nonmarine succession of fluvial and lacustrine, siliciclastic sedimentary rocks. Locality: Monument Canyon (view from Coke Ovens overlook), Colorado National Monument, southwest of the town of Grand Junction, west-central Mesa County, far-western Colorado, USA |
